首页 -> 登录 -> 注册 -> 回复主题 -> 发表主题
光行天下 -> CODE V,OSLO -> codev自动优化误差函数不再变化 [点此返回论坛查看本帖完整版本] [打印本页]

明虹 2024-09-12 10:20

codev自动优化误差函数不再变化

一般来说,哪怕自动优化不能改出更好的结构,误差函数也应该微小波动,可我这个完全不变。 gKWsmx!["  
重启软件,不行。 vSG$ 2g=  
改为极为简单的优化函数(只有焦距约束),不行。 >]S-a-|Bp  
手动改镜头参数使之不合理,优化函数是变大了,可是也不减小,不行。 6-h(305A  
求助QAQ,版本是2023版 I`FqZw  
a+ lGN  
附件是镜头参数,还有什么其他信息可以和我说: `KUl XS(  
"3X~BdH&J  
[attachment=130185]
x72T5.  
明虹 2024-09-12 10:21
补充自动优化函数报告,似乎是我的变量没有生效: rq_0"A  
CYCLE NUMBER 29: LyA}Nd]pyq  
/D&7 \3}  
ERR. F.  =     1500.16201008       (change =        0.00000000) s\A4y "  
LyWgaf#/d  
  X    407.50740757   313.11291639   590.49094046   915.64905999  1113.33584448 Rt2<F-gY  
  Y   1502.92047132   294.96802434   425.85011472   823.63942664  1113.33584448 9L9+zs3 k  
Cqc5jx0)  
- TU^*  
Singular variable no.  1 will move only to satisfy constraints. ?kKr/f4N  
Singular variable no.  2 will move only to satisfy constraints. z*B-`i.  
Singular variable no.  3 will move only to satisfy constraints. *wD| e K7  
Singular variable no.  4 will move only to satisfy constraints. (nLT 8{>0  
Singular variable no.  5 will move only to satisfy constraints. >* >}d%  
Singular variable no.  6 will move only to satisfy constraints. }hyl)?*~  
Singular variable no.  7 will move only to satisfy constraints. 65||]l  
Singular variable no.  8 will move only to satisfy constraints. N#zh$0!8bJ  
Singular variable no.  9 will move only to satisfy constraints. MclW!CmJ  
Singular variable no. 10 will move only to satisfy constraints. qxW^\u!<  
Singular variable no. 11 will move only to satisfy constraints. t2 0Es  
Singular variable no. 12 will move only to satisfy constraints. oZSPdk  
Singular constraint EFL Z1 will be ignored T99\R%  
Singular constraint GL D S4 will be ignored J2d 3&6  
Singular constraint Mn ET S2 will be ignored %RX}sS  
Singular constraint Mn ET S4 will be ignored \GEf,%U<K  
~|5B   
CYCLE NUMBER 30: !au%D?w  
X4{O/G  
ERR. F.  =     1500.16201008       (change =        0.00000000) Qq*Ks 5   
s%l`XW;v  
  X    407.50740757   313.11291639   590.49094046   915.64905999  1113.33584448 TM2pE/P  
  Y   1502.92047132   294.96802434   425.85011472   823.63942664  1113.33584448 J.^%VnrFO9  
$:D-dUr1  
                RDY             THI       RMD          GLA (Y>|P  
> OBJ:        INFINITY        INFINITY %e|.a)78  
    1:        INFINITY      150.000000 MWZH-aA(.  
  STO:        11.88879        1.500000            743972.448504 dD.;P=AP  
    3:        70.00000       11.359272 {]V+C=`  
    4:        10.05990        1.606608            487490.704058 nOj0"c  
    5:        50.00000        3.548983 FvVR \a  
  IMG:        INFINITY        0.000000 n 0rAOkW  
/_.1f|{B  
       EFL          REDU         PIM          OAL         EN PUP       EX PUP 1b4/  
    14.973541     0.000000     4.110939   164.465880   150.000000   -23.800754  "yA=Tw  
t`oH7)nut  
Active Constraints -   4:    target        value         diff        cost ])3(@.  
EFL Z1                 =   1.50000E+01   1.49735E+01  -2.646E-02  -2.356E-19 uk=f /nT  
GL D S4                                                           -5.218E-29 *p Q'w  
Mn ET S2                                                           4.479E-17 M'-Z"  
Mn ET S4                                                           4.893E-17 Hu-Y[~9^L:  
c|KN@)A  
CYCLE NUMBER 30: >3&Oe  
)E>nr Z  
ERR. F.  =     1500.16201008       (change =        0.00000000) tX@G`Mr(  
5eJMu=UpR  
  X    407.50740757   313.11291639   590.49094046   915.64905999  1113.33584448 6<qVeO&uZ  
  Y   1502.92047132   294.96802434   425.85011472   823.63942664  1113.33584448 S&Szc0-|k  
gof'NT\c  
3]cW08"c  
    Normal AUTO Completion - System improvement less than IMP
明虹 2024-09-13 16:21
解决了,新建一个新镜头,把所有参数和优化函数重新输一遍就行,应该就是软件bug
haiwang 2024-12-06 18:19
也可以不新建文件,把数据编辑中的变量手动修改一个或者两个就可以重新开始优化
明虹 2024-12-17 14:12
haiwang:也可以不新建文件,把数据编辑中的变量手动修改一个或者两个就可以重新开始优化 (2024-12-06 18:19)  b9RJ>K  
+ J` Qv,0  
试过了,看我第三种尝试。
18883158384 2024-12-19 16:41
你这种情况是CODEV优化过程中掉入了局部最优的情况,在CODEV自带的TroubleshootingGuide文档里边也可以看得到,需要修改优化的步进或者调整系统的参数帮助他跳出局部最小
无人街角 2025-01-14 13:36
18883158384:你这种情况是CODEV优化过程中掉入了局部最优的情况,在CODEV自带的TroubleshootingGuide文档里边也可以看得到,需要修改优化的步进或者调整系统的参数帮助他跳出局部最小 (2024-12-19 16:41)  L ARMZoyi  
"h7Np/ m3  
怎样修改优化的步进啊?
明虹 2025-02-13 10:47
无人街角:怎样修改优化的步进啊? (2025-01-14 13:36)  L cTTfb+<  
tuJ{IF  
是的,我后来发现使用DER CLR 命令即可清空步进,用DER LIS可以查看步进值
查看本帖完整版本: [-- codev自动优化误差函数不再变化 --] [-- top --]

Copyright © 2005-2026 光行天下 蜀ICP备06003254号-1 网站统计